Shocked Indeed, this could very well be the rarest, but you got to remember this track PRE-DATES Jamiroquai...or at least before the Acid Jazz influence was considered, J was a B-Boy and heavy into Hip Hop Shocked . I mean, JK was about 16-17 years when he got this tracks recorded and pressed sometime in 1990-1991, and he mentions only 3 whitelabels of it were pressed, so this track will be EXTREMELY hard to find. I just bet you he still has all 3 copies of that whitelabel of "Natural Energy" in his possession, so the likelyhood of hearing this by accident or net leaking is practically impossible. But, with my logic aside, this would be SO interesting to hear, JK freestyle rapping over a drum machine?!? Didn't Jay have an Iranian friend called Ellam or something? This bloke had some gear and Jay used to hang at his place and they made some beats together. He mentioned this in an early interview... it could be the interview taped when they played Club Citta. I reckon all this took place when Jay was in his mid to late teens. It's quite possible this white label is something they made together and paid with their own money. If so, I'm quite sure Jay has one copy, Ellam the other... and God knows where the third is. Maybe Jay's mum has it... or a DJ (perhaps someone like Norman Jay, Roy the Roach or Gilles Peterson) or possibly even sent to a label. Maybe it's been destroyed... we don't know and I doubt we'll ever find out.

I'd say it's impossible to obtain one of these white labels. It's probably impossible to even obtain a tape or a mp3... unless you know Jay or someone close enough to him to actually own one of the three records made. It was probably acetate records... so the condition these days is probably not very good.
